    Book Description

    The Latino Journey to Financial Greatness gives Latinos a clear guide to basic financial principles as well as identifies the cultural barriers that have prevented them from making the most of their resources. In helping Latinos discover their own powerful and personal reasons for creating the secure and abundant future of their dreams, The Latino Journey to Financial Greatness offers the basic information they need in order to have money work for them.

    In this one-of-a-kind guide, Louis Barajas illuminates for us the negatives associated with the informality of sealing a deal with a handshake, of having a "Lotto" mentality, of financial procrastination and the ills of believing that there will always be time to plan your future mañana.

    Barajas then goes on to show us the ten steps it takes to build a personal and practical financial plan that allows one's goals a chance to become reality. In laying out the ten steps, Barajas insists that we evaluate what out major life-goals are and what our core values should be in attaining these goals, and that we assess our available resources and determine where exactly we should begin strategizing. What's more, Barajas shares with us insights on how to accomplish the hardest part -- being comfortable in celebrating our own personal financial success!

    Complete with checklists and worksheets that make creating a personal financial makeover easy, The Latino Journey to Financial Greatness reorganizes a Latino's mentality toward money and helps ensure that the common financial mistakes made by most are not made at all.

    5 out of 5 stars a pastor approves.......2003-06-14

    The best recommendation I can give this book is that I am going to suggest it to my congregants. It is written for them, that is, hard working, Spanish-speaking immigrants who may not understand how money really works. And by the way, I understand the book is soon to be available in Spanish.

    The reason I like this book as a pastor, is that what Barajas means by "financial greatness" is not an idolatry of the dollar, but a much broader approach to true happiness. In his how-to approach, his illustrations, and his closing forms to complete, he guides the reader through a wholistic approach to life.

    First is the question: what are your major life foci and roles? He gives the examples of foci that include physical health and spiritual growth. Then he deals with roles that are associated with each focus, e.g., spouse, parent, coworker. And this like every other chapter concludes with a written exercise to help the reader answer the focus question.

    Chapters on "Core Values," "Ideal Outcomes," "Starting Point," "Obstacles," "Resources," "Strategy," "Practical Systems," "Monitor Progress," and "Celebrate and Share" follow. This is a good pedogogy and an integrate approach. Money is central to but not solely what he means by wealth.

    I plan to give this book to my compadre, and once he has read it, to discuss it with him. I think it will help him manage his hard earned money as well as prioritize his values. And that will make him not only a more proficient bread winner, but a more grateful recipient of the banquet of life.

          Book Description

          Beth is a spirited woman with mental retardation, who spends nearly every day riding the buses in Philadelphia. The drivers, a lively group, are her mentors; her fellow passengers are her community. When Beth asks her sister Rachel to accompany her on the buses for one year, they take a transcendent journey together that changes Rachel's life in incredible ways and leads her to accept her sister at long last-teaching her to slow down and enjoy the ride.

          Full of life lessons from which any reader will profit, Riding the Bus with My Sister is "a heartwarming, life-affirming journey through both the present and the past...[that] might just change your life" (Boston Herald).

          5 out of 5 stars Beautiful Prose.......2007-09-22

          This book isn't for everyone, but anyone who lives with a mildy retarded family member will see this book as an eye-opening and touching memoir of the highs and lows of living and coping and dealing with a person such as Beth, the author's sister, with whom she agrees to ride the city buses with over the course of a year.

          The chapters are beautifully interweaved with flashbacks to the author's childhood with Beth, who is 18 months younger than the author. The parents' coping with Beth, and how the rest of the family deals with this headstrong and independent girl without once ever mentioning the words "mild retardation" and yet determined to keep together as a family in the early 1960s bring this book to life for many Babyboomers. Rachel did a lot of research on the subject to write for this book, and inserts statistics at logical moments without ever tiring the reader.

          Along with the encounters on the bus are small vignettes of the various and varied drivers who deal with Beth on a daily basis. Bus drivers are profiled coming from all aspects of society. Some like Beth, others do not, and many came forward to talk about Beth and her incessant chats while sitting in the front of crowded buses with strangers all around her. Bus drivers are her friends, are her mentors, are her romantic interests and Beth at times reminds us of our girlish teenage crushes...and she is 39 years old while the story takes place.

          Although this book mostly deals with Beth and her daily bus rides around town, the author also talks about her own failings; her recent break-up, her move to a new apartment, and we see how dealing with Beth, and talking with bus drivers, help Rachel find the answers for her own troubles.

          This book may not be for everyone. One must have a close experience with a person such as Beth to understand the many detailed and sometimes long-drawn-out episodes of city bus travel to truly appreciate this book. Beth is beautifully portrayed in this book, and with all her flaws and handicaps we can see a bit our ourselves through her daily bus journeys.

          Read this book with patience and understanding for the mildy retarded people in our society. We all know and have dealt with our own Cools Beths.

                      Book Description

                      Beautifully crafted stories of psychotherapy-told for the first time from the perspective of the therapist In her long career as a psychotherapist, acclaimed author Lillian Rubin occasionally encountered patients who demanded a very special, even unorthodox, therapeutic approach. For the first time, Dr. Rubin tells the stories of her most fascinating, most challenging case, "from the other side of the couch," focusing not just on the patient, but on her own inner process as she confronts the issues each case raises. Each of the seven stories she tells is a moving journey into the human psyche, from the secret life of "The Woman Who Wasn't" or the extreme regression of "The White Hat" to the smoldering rage of "The Man with the Beautiful Voice." Through these captivating tales, and in a thought-provoking introduction, Dr. Rubin illuminates the process of therapy and how it works, especially when rules need to be bent or even broken. For anyone who has been in therapy, or even wondered what happens behind those tightly sealed doors, this book offers a gift of insight. "This daring and engrossing book offers a unique gift to readers: a window into the mind and the heart of both sides of the therapeutic relationship-the patient's and the therapist's. Only a writer and thinker as agile as Lillian Rubin could offer such compelling stories that tell us so much about the process of pain and healing for both patient and therapist." -Kim Chernin, author of The Hungry Self Lillian B. Rubin is the author of eleven books including Tangled Lives, Worlds of Pain, Intimate Strangers, and Just Friends. A sociologist and psychotherapist, Dr. Rubin has been a senior research associate at the Institute for the Study of Social Change at the University of California, Berkeley. She lives in San Francisco.

                      4 out of 5 stars Beautifully crafted short stories.......2004-07-23

                      Dr Rubin's stories are drawn from her clinical practice and her experience with her patients. The reader meets Eve Gordon who endured a harrowing childhood with her alcoholic parents; now 39, she lives a life of virtual isolation and desperately wants to become her therapist's friend. Many sessions are spent with Eve curled up in the corner of the practice without uttering a single word. Bruce Marins, a cripple - a "Thalidomide baby", a drug taken by his mother to cure her morning sickness - who rejects sympathy as being patronising, who feels anger and distrust of people around him and who sees deceit, pity and rejection wherever he turns. As Dr Rubin is about to greet Bonnie Paulsen and Jerry Stillman in her office, she is far from picturing the way these two patients are going to deceive her with their egregious lies and carefully plotted hoax - "How easily any patient can defeat even the most artful and accomplished therapist." she writes! Jake Garvin suffers from manic-depressive psychosis and so needs help because he's having trouble writing his dissertation for his degree. This is all the more urgent since the two job offers Jake has received depend on his finishing his dissertation. A case which will unfortunately end very tragically. Richard Durbin and Valerie Goldner are a yuppie couple. But why does Richard stubbornly refuse to have a child with Valerie? What mysterious event in his past makes him refuse to become a father? And finally there is the case of Delfina Ortega, a Mexican American, who was pregnant at 16, then became an excellent high school student graduating near the top of her class, who was subsequently awarded full scholarship to the university and then, when she was accepted to a graduate programme in Latin American history, she falls into a panic attack.
                      Dr Rubin's cases are a wonderful read for those of us who are mere laymen in the field of psychology.

                          Book Description

                          Torre develops a language of myth to address human experience in the great wild places of Alaska and the West...in lines that recall Whitman.
                          --Publishers Weekly

                          Carefully wrought and passionate, Stephan Torre's poetry considers life and work on the edge of wild lands, wrestling with one of the central paradoxes of the human condition: the drive to change and conquer the very wilderness that is the source of sanctuary and spiritual renewal. Wilderness settings permeate Torre's work, from Wyoming's flathead Lake to the south-central coast of California to the spruce forests and subsistence farms of British Columbia's Frazier River Valley. Images evocative of manual labor also abound-axle grease, wood shavings, machinery rusting in abandoned fields- as Torre realizes his themes with unprecedented empathy and lyric intensity.
